Health Habit of the Week: Get in the midterm mindset
Q. Help me stay focused while
studying this term!
A. Here are a few tips to help your studying:
- During studying sessions it is critical to have physical activity breaks (15 to 30 minutes). These brief periods of exercise will help increase alertness and help you remember.
- Replace sugary, high-calorie snacks with healthy alternatives; you will feel more energized.
- We know it is hard but getting seven to nine hours of sleep each night also plays a critical role in keeping you feeling awake, alert and prepared for school.
- Stay hydrated, sip on green tea or water for energy. Drinking caffeine can cause a crash, make you jittery and increase the feeling of stress.
